Protecting the Backbone of the Internet

Podcast Episode by H. Andrew Schwartz and Erin L. Murphy
Published February 24, 2025

CSIS’s Erin Murphy joins the podcast to discuss why subsea cables are so important to global security and how they can impact competition with China.

CSIS’s Erin Murphy, deputy director of the CSIS Chair on India and Emerging Asia Economics, joins the podcast to discuss why subsea cables are so important to global security, the global actors most likely to sabotage these cables, how they play into great power competition with China, and policy recommendations to mitigate these threats.
